WebFeb 10, 2024 · Defined in header . int8_t int16_t int32_t int64_t. (optional) signed integer type with width of exactly 8, 16, 32 and 64 bits respectively. with no padding bits and using 2's complement for negative values. (provided if and only if the implementation directly supports the type) (typedef) int_fast8_t int_fast16_t int_fast32_t int_fast64_t.

Headers for the C standard library, to be used via include directives ... either x86 extended-precision floating-point format (80 bits, but typically 96 bits or 128 bits in memory with padding bytes), the non ... green bay packers 2016 nfl scheduleWebDec 26, 2014 · The -i/--include option will: output in C include file style. A complete static array definition is written (named after the input file), unless xxd reads from stdin.
